Average Rent Prices in Metz

The real estate market in Metz is highly diversified, with rents influenced by location and housing type. The historic district, especially around the Place Saint-Jacques, is highly sought after for its lively atmosphere and accessibility to shops. However, this attractiveness often results in higher rents, exceeding the average.

Other neighborhoods like Queuleu or Le Sablon are prized for their pleasant living environment and proximity to transports. In peripheral areas such as Montigny-lès-Metz, rents are more affordable, attracting many students and young professionals. This diversity enables tenants to find housing that matches their needs, whether a studio or a spacious house with a garden.

Type of Housing Location Average Monthly Price (€)
Studio Le Sablon 500 – 700
T2 Apartment City Center 800 – 1,200
T3 Apartment Queuleu 900 – 1,300
3-Bedroom House Montigny-lès-Metz 1,300 – 2,000
Villa with Garden Near Montigny 2,000 – 3,500+

Unmissable Attractions in Metz

Metz is a city where every corner exudes culture and history. Among the most iconic sites are the Saint-Étienne Cathedral, a Gothic masterpiece dominating the city. Located in the heart of Metz, it offers breathtaking views of the city and a glimpse into medieval history.

The Pompidou-Metz Center is another essential destination, with nationally renowned contemporary art collections. This museum is a must-visit for art enthusiasts, attracting visitors from around the world. For a relaxing moment, the Jean-Marie Pelt Gardens provide a lush, peaceful setting perfect for family or friends outings.

Attraction Distance from City Center (km) Entry Fee (€) Opening Hours
Saint-Étienne Cathedral 0 Free 9 am – 6 pm
Pompidou-Metz Center 1 6 10 am – 6 pm (closed Mondays)
Jean-Marie Pelt Gardens 1.5 Free 7 am – 8 pm

Cultural Activities in Metz

Throughout the year, Metz comes alive thanks to a plethora of cultural events that enrich local life and attract visitors from all backgrounds. The Hot Air Balloon Festival, a nationally renowned event, highlights the art of hot air ballooning in the skies above the city.

The Constellations Festival is an essential artistic celebration, featuring outdoor exhibitions and performances suitable for all ages. During the summer, the Mirabelle Fest gathers local producers and gastronomy enthusiasts in a festive and friendly atmosphere.

Section Date Venue Event Type
Hot Air Balloon Festival May City Center Aerial Show
Constellations August Pompidou Center Exhibitions and Performances
Mirabelle Fest June Esplanade Gastronomy and festivities

Comparison of Neighborhoods to Live in Metz

Metz offers a variety of neighborhoods catering to all lifestyles and budgets. The historic district, around the Place Saint-Jacques, is ideal for those looking to live at the heart of the action, with easy access to shops, restaurants, and public transportation. This area is especially popular among young professionals and students who appreciate its vibrancy and <strong friendly atmosphere.

The Queuleu neighborhood, residential and charming, is valued for its calm and proximity to transport links. It attracts families and those seeking a pleasant living environment. The Montigny-lès-Metz district, rapidly developing, is known for its local shops and modern infrastructure, appealing to those who want a dynamic lifestyle.

Neighborhood Accessibility Facilities Tranquility Average Price (€)
City Center Excellent Very good Medium 4,800/m²
Queuleu Good Good Good 4,500/m²
Le Sablon Very good Excellent Medium 4,200/m²
Montigny-lès-Metz Medium Good Very good 3,800/m²
